Understanding Astrology and Personality Compatibility in Marriage

Compatibility in marriage is about how well two individuals can live, communicate, and grow together. Astrology and personality compatibility approach this idea in very different ways.


What Astrology Compatibility Means in Marriage

Astrology compatibility, often referred to as horoscope matching, is based on the belief that planetary positions at the time of birth influence personality, behavior, and life outcomes.

In traditional matchmaking systems, especially in many Indian families, horoscope matching is used to assess:

  • Mental and emotional compatibility
  • Health and longevity of marriage
  • Financial stability and prosperity
  • Dosha matching (like Manglik considerations)
  • Overall harmony between partners

Astrology is often seen as a guiding tool that helps families reduce perceived risks before marriage.

However, it is important to note that astrology is belief-based and not scientifically proven. Its value depends on cultural and personal faith.


What Personality Compatibility Means in Marriage

Personality compatibility refers to how well two people connect in real life based on their:

  • Communication style
  • Emotional understanding
  • Values and beliefs
  • Lifestyle habits
  • Long-term goals
  • Conflict resolution approach

Unlike astrology, personality compatibility is based on real-world interaction and behavior. It plays a direct role in daily married life.

For example, two people may have perfectly matched horoscopes, but if their communication styles clash, misunderstandings can still occur. On the other hand, couples with strong personality compatibility often build stable relationships even if their astrological charts do not match.


Astrology vs Personality Compatibility: Key Differences

1. Basis of Evaluation

  • Astrology: Based on planetary positions and birth charts
  • Personality: Based on behavior, experience, and communication

2. Flexibility

  • Astrology: Fixed at birth, does not change
  • Personality: Can evolve over time with maturity and experience

3. Practical Impact

  • Astrology: Influences decisions before marriage
  • Personality: Influences life after marriage

4. Measurability

  • Astrology: Interpretive and belief-based
  • Personality: Observed through interaction and behavior

Which Matters More in Marriage?

There is no single universal answer. However, in practical terms, personality compatibility has a stronger influence on day-to-day married life because it directly affects communication, understanding, and emotional bonding.

At the same time, astrology continues to hold cultural and emotional significance for many families and can provide psychological reassurance during matchmaking.

A Balanced Approach Works Best

Many modern couples and families combine both approaches:

  • Astrology for initial acceptance and cultural alignment
  • Personality compatibility for long-term relationship success

This balanced view helps respect tradition while also prioritizing real-world compatibility.
